Video Clip Streaming: Optimizing for Performance and User Experience
Delivering a seamless playback experience necessitates expert optimization for speed and viewer satisfaction . Multiple elements impact streaming , from first buffering times to reliable bandwidth. Implementing intelligent data transfer scaling is crucial to accommodate varying connection conditions , preventing disruptive buffering . Furthermore, employing the right encoding and adjusting media definition are imperative for both of excellent visual fidelity and reduced data volumes .
- Consider Content Delivery Networks (CDNs) for better distribution .
- Prioritize content compression techniques .
- Periodically monitor streaming data .

Video Streaming vs. Video on Demand: What’s the Difference?
Many folks misunderstand the terms of video internet video and video here on demand . While both feature watching videos, they work quite differently. Video online video is typically real-time , like viewing a sporting event as it unfolds . Think of platforms like Twitch or live news channels. On the contrary hand, video on access allows you to select what you want to see and when. It’s comparable with having a large library of movies and shows available for you to consume at your comfort. copyrightples showcase copyright, Hulu, and Amazon Video Library.
- Streaming: Real-time content.
- Video on Demand: Pick your content.
